[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H] xen/arm: Add arm Neoverse N1 processor
- To: xen-devel@xxxxxxxxxxxxxxxxxxxx
- From: Bertrand Marquis <bertrand.marquis@xxxxxxx>
- Date: Thu, 11 Jun 2020 12:54:51 +0100
- Arc-authentication-results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=arm.com; dmarc=pass action=none header.from=arm.com; dkim=pass header.d=arm.com; arc=none
- Arc-message-sign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=mN0ESUHA9bGBuQJ/n5WIUk8FCzXe8w4C0qhno0Uz0bs=; b=QGiLlwP8gtli+RcFB3sAfaZWyUqJu/f25LlfK998CTEz7iJj6EWu3t3edn+1cqENRa83g7HlcojPCrS92+moLPE2J9YYQwi2tWqoU+g3MqzaprLjoaakksoigaZFsl5tlGwAm/WiaUtS4QcNqSjW4McIYRxF5ANYN/YKuiA7CQx0xUVbJCmCGZzI63AfXmK3dMEi9HDAgtGvEaS4AbisyyWGJ2B6WOFi/zLlwECr25CdtksMpKpTHokKErqi+UCt2LxXsaDWCJsMJSdvDQ09YGsrZfVRAcRSD7OCjL+BDWXZQZwy8MeCWUaYCdaqW89D55pzTDllxz0VPw0KCEWrsg==
- Arc-se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=N6oAAnQWbPAq0XVtE9SEnTPo5iLIIHDw9ehFawy0eEn/CKYs2rLq8zfaKz68QsekAJlTo3TotpyieS1HYI2aEVpFFgCmWVsQxhGKV4HjbXUwaCHnWxn9CMnft6p5BfRp6qv6ddly53VT4AcqQwzMsOp8i1/dZlufISd1WsrUmGCOfySuGX+sMYZFtB9aDw6jUDXssLH7pvCz30Ozw3fBZaxSjB/h5iTwdWu+q/8KlO1yO0vLXFg1y9g0nB8omX/VBPZnpI/UGCvDc4Dy0sGY8nESSpMpV22+A0FjI27RoJjwBwtwUyNiaDMRyN8yvzvk5n15tvLwr+KAio8srhvXug==
- Authentication-results-original: lists.xenproject.org; dkim=none (message not signed) header.d=none; lists.xenproject.org; dmarc=none action=none header.from=arm.com;
- Cc: Volodymyr Babchuk <Volodymyr_Babchuk@xxxxxxxx>, nd@xxxxxxx, Julien Grall <julien@xxxxxxx>, Stefano Stabellini <sstabellini@xxxxxxxxxx>
- Delivery-date: Thu, 11 Jun 2020 11:55:18 +0000
- List-id: Xen developer discussion <xen-devel.lists.xenproject.org>
- Nodisclaimer: true
- Original-authentication-results: lists.xenproject.org; dkim=none (message not signed) header.d=none;lists.xenproject.org; dmarc=none action=none header.from=arm.com;
Add MIDR and CPU part numbers for Arm Neoverse N1 processor
Signed-off-by: Bertrand Marquis <bertrand.marquis@xxxxxxx>
---
xen/include/asm-arm/processor.h | 2 ++
1 file changed, 2 insertions(+)
diff --git a/xen/include/asm-arm/processor.h b/xen/include/asm-arm/processor.h
index aa642e3ab2..3ca67f8157 100644
--- a/xen/include/asm-arm/processor.h
+++ b/xen/include/asm-arm/processor.h
@@ -58,6 +58,7 @@
#define ARM_CPU_PART_CORTEX_A73 0xD09
#define ARM_CPU_PART_CORTEX_A75 0xD0A
#define ARM_CPU_PART_CORTEX_A76 0xD0B
+#define ARM_CPU_PART_NEOVERSE_N1 0xD0C
#define MIDR_CORTEX_A12 MIDR_CPU_MODEL(ARM_CPU_IMP_ARM,
ARM_CPU_PART_CORTEX_A12)
#define MIDR_CORTEX_A17 MIDR_CPU_MODEL(ARM_CPU_IMP_ARM,
ARM_CPU_PART_CORTEX_A17)
@@ -68,6 +69,7 @@
#define MIDR_CORTEX_A73 MIDR_CPU_MODEL(ARM_CPU_IMP_ARM,
ARM_CPU_PART_CORTEX_A73)
#define MIDR_CORTEX_A75 MIDR_CPU_MODEL(ARM_CPU_IMP_ARM,
ARM_CPU_PART_CORTEX_A75)
#define MIDR_CORTEX_A76 MIDR_CPU_MODEL(ARM_CPU_IMP_ARM,
ARM_CPU_PART_CORTEX_A76)
+#define MIDR_NEOVERSE_N1 MIDR_CPU_MODEL(ARM_CPU_IMP_ARM,
ARM_CPU_PART_NEOVERSE_N1)
/* MPIDR Multiprocessor Affinity Register */
#define _MPIDR_UP (30)
--
2.17.1
|